Type 2 Diabetes Mellitus patients
Screening and studying characteristics
Type 2 diabetes patients have a high risk of developing NAFLD. This was confirmed during previous research, a high prevalence of NAFLD among type 2 diabetes mellitus patients was found. Now we want to determine the characteristics of this population.
